Transaction 044bb718526c387bfcebf1ae047f2960dfadadd718c2afab456360fad73f783b
1 Input
1 Output
-
044bb718526c387bfcebf1ae047f2960dfadadd718c2afab456360fad73f783b:0
- value
- 526048
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e606f0f0a27caa363f82991c5f2f504af77d7b9 OP_EQUAL
- address
- 3EfqQ86cvNKUgEhGBiRHXi6xX2xk5idN3b